As expected, the coefficient corresponding to stimulus number was negative (i.e., higher performance was observed for displays with fewer stimuli), and highly significant for all monkeys (regression analysis, subject EL: p = 7.9 × 10 −22 , subject NI: p = 0.0197; subject DA: p = 0.0011, subject CA: p = 1.98 × 10 −9 ).

A slightly negative coefficient was present for the distance variable, suggesting a small preference for spread out displays, however this effect failed to reach significance for the shape task (regression analysis, p = 0.085).

Still, we did observe an overall trend toward higher performance for displays where all stimuli were distributed between the two fields vs. present in the same field.
